I am looking into getting new Tires for My wifes Mazda MPV the Stock Dunlop sp 4000 AS are nearly gone after 13K miles. Very Sad..... Anyway Im looking at the Sp 5000's or the Sport A2. If I get the 5000's I would like to run 225 -55-16 instead of the 215-60-16 Do you forsee any problems with this setup? Which tire would be best?

... if that is ok with you then sure, go with the wider tire. I can't comment on any rubbing issues, but you should be good. Since they are all season tires, you will have poor winter performance with the wider tire but better summer performance.
As for rubber. It seems like you've decided with Dunlop with the SP5000 or the D60A2. Between those tires, I'd take the SP5000. The sp5000 is popular around here. The A2 has always been a Consumer Reports good tire. For your minivan, you might just look at treadwear and price differences and go with that. For normal driving they will both be good.
There is always Michelin with the MXV4 green+ tire... an excelent tire in this class.

The Sp50000 in the 215 60 16 is the symetrical tread pattern which does nothing for me and is rated much lower than the Asymetical. The michelins are nice but $130 per I think I will pass. So I guess I will go with the A2, I have the sp4000 and they are worn 1/2 down in just 13 K miles. I like Dunlop I have the 9090's on the A4 and they rock. I had the Michelin Pilot sports on my 01 A4 they were not as good as the Dunlops. Michelin makes good stuff but way overpriced.
